Why Plan Your Timber Frame Project in Fall and Winter?

         Beat the Rush: Spring and summer are the peak seasons for construction projects, and contractors and builders often have packed schedules during those seasons. By planning your Timber Frame project in fall or winter, you can get ahead of the rush and secure your spot with Pennsylvania Sawmill Company AND your builder or contractor. If you are planning to DIY, this will give you the most amount of time to research your building methods and prepare for the arrival of your materials. This means you can take your time perfecting the design, obtaining permits, and assembling a skilled construction team. It also means quicker turnaround times and a smoother construction process when the warm weather returns.

        Weather Considerations: Construction projects can be weather-dependent, especially Timber Frame projects that involve the assembly of large wooden beams and frames that necessitate the use of a skid steer or telehandler. By starting earlier in the year, you can avoid weather-related disruptions and have your structure ready for assembly as soon as the first signs of warm weather arrive.
